CVE-2024-50088

btrfs: fix uninitialized pointer free in add_inode_ref()

Description

In the Linux kernel, the following vulnerability has been resolved: btrfs: fix uninitialized pointer free in add_inode_ref() The add_inode_ref() function does not initialize the "name" struct when it is declared. If any of the following calls to "read_one_inode() returns NULL, dir = read_one_inode(root, parent_objectid); if (!dir) { ret = -ENOENT; goto out; } inode = read_one_inode(root, inode_objectid); if (!inode) { ret = -EIO; goto out; } then "name.name" would be freed on "out" before being initialized. out: ... kfree(name.name); This issue was reported by Coverity with CID 1526744.

What is the severity of CVE-2024-50088?
CVE-2024-50088 has been scored as a high severity vulnerability.
How to fix CVE-2024-50088?
To fix CVE-2024-50088, make sure you are using an up-to-date version of the affected component(s) by checking the vendor release notes. As for now, there are no other specific guidelines available.
Is CVE-2024-50088 being actively exploited in the wild?
As for now, there are no information to confirm that CVE-2024-50088 is being actively exploited. According to its EPSS score, there is a ~0% probability that this vulnerability will be exploited by malicious actors in the next 30 days.
